About This Team: The team is an experienced unit, developing, maintaining and supporting key products related to TIBCO's integration platform specifically around and integrated with IBM technologies. Our key assets are our customers and many rely on our expertise to facilitate integration within their enterprises. Position Responsibilities
Understand software quality best practices, test strategy and planning, test case development, test case deployment and execution, test data, defect tracking, and test automation, identify product defects, debug issues and report them in to defect tracking system Experience working with Agile methodologies Work with product management and development teams to understand the requirements and features, and to translate them into functional unit and pipeline QA tests Work independently with minimum supervision Debug test failures and help identify the root cause of failures Develop and maintain automation Test Suites, Test Plans and Test Specifications Create and run manual tests for scenarios that are too complex to automate Review, update and ensure user acceptance for product documentation Work with remote teams, communicate status, schedule effectively and clearly Escalate issues in time and able to follow up for their status Ability to apply and execute outcome-based thinking, focused on the results.
Qualifications - (Must have)
A minimum of 8 years of QA testing on IBM z/OS, IBM CICS and Linux/Windows BE/ME/MTech in Computer Science or the relevant experience with related industry experience Good understanding of IBM CICS, CICS applications and basic transactional implementations Working knowledge of IBM z/OS, JCL, IBM Procedures, ISPF and mainframe operational executions and commands Experience in QA testing with transactional products such as Substation ES, IBM MQ or IBM XCF Extensive experience in multiplatform messaging such as TIBCO EMS/JMS, Apache Pulsar/Kafka Very good understanding of UI frameworks, visual design testing and front end automation tools. Selenium or Cypress experience required Good oral and written communication skills, embraces teamwork and collaboration Should be a quick learner, self-driven, and highly motivated Should be well organized, meticulous, and detail-oriented Ability to work in a deadline-driven environment with a strong emphasis on quality Demonstrates accuracy, thoroughness and attention to detail.
